Output 3bbe6f15ab9bec833e1fc5f2abc003d20429610f73d22d1301df0fbe219b9e85:3

value
28094112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3717c3617ff5eb3fcf69506352041ec589b02a54 OP_EQUAL
address
36iKZC2e17NHCMGDGxJZAv4us8PBTDkxiu
transaction
3bbe6f15ab9bec833e1fc5f2abc003d20429610f73d22d1301df0fbe219b9e85